What substance is made through photosynthesis and is food for the plant?
A
chlorophyll
B
chloroplast
C
glucose
D
dextrose
Explanation: 

Detailed explanation-1: -Glucose is a simple food that is prepared first in the process of photosynthesis. The end products of photosynthesis are glucose and oxygen and the glucose is converted to starch. Starch is the food that gets stored in plant leaves.

Detailed explanation-2: -During photosynthesis, plants take in carbon dioxide (CO2) and water (H2O) from the air and soil. Within the plant cell, the water is oxidized, meaning it loses electrons, while the carbon dioxide is reduced, meaning it gains electrons. This transforms the water into oxygen and the carbon dioxide into glucose.

Detailed explanation-3: -During photosynthesis, light energy converts carbon dioxide and water (the reactants) into glucose and oxygen (the products).

Detailed explanation-4: -Photosynthetic cells contain chlorophyll and other light-sensitive pigments that capture solar energy. In the presence of carbon dioxide, such cells are able to convert this solar energy into energy-rich organic molecules, such as glucose.
